Get started34 Havant Road is a semi-detached house in Horndean, Waterlooville, Waterlooville (PO8 0DT). It has a recorded floor area of 162 m² (around 1744 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(March 2025)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since October 2012.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 69).
At 162 m² the property is well over the postcode median (76 m² across 7 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 71% of similar EPCs). 3 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used.
